Sourcing guidance for Dill Seed Oil
What are the key quality indicators to look for when sourcing Dill Seed Oil?
High-quality Dill Seed Oil (Anethum graveolens) is primarily judged by its Carvone content, which should typically range between 40% to 60% for premium grades. Buyers should also verify the Refractive Index (1.480 to 1.490) and Specific Gravity (0.890 to 0.915) at 20°C. Ensure the oil is extracted via Steam Distillation to preserve its therapeutic properties and aromatic profile.
Which international compliance standards are mandatory for Dill Seed Oil in food and cosmetic applications?
For food-grade applications, the oil must meet FCC (Food Chemicals Codex) standards and ideally possess ISO 22000 or HACCP certification. If intended for cosmetics, compliance with IFRA (International Fragrance Association) guidelines is essential. Additionally, ensure the supplier provides a Certificate of Analysis (COA) and a Gas Chromatography-Mass Spectrometry (GC-MS) report to prove purity and the absence of synthetic additives.
How does the origin and harvest time affect the economic feasibility of procurement?
Dill Seed Oil prices fluctuate based on the harvest cycles in major producing regions like India, Eastern Europe, and Egypt. Sourcing during the peak harvest season (typically late spring to summer) can reduce costs by 15-20%. Buyers should consider bulk procurement in 25kg or 180kg galvanized iron drums to optimize the price-per-kilogram and reduce packaging waste.
What are the storage and shelf-life requirements for B2B inventory management?
Dill Seed Oil is highly sensitive to oxidation and light degradation. It must be stored in cool, dry, and dark environments, preferably in amber glass or fluorinated HDPE containers if not in bulk drums. Under optimal conditions, the shelf life is 24 months. Suppliers offering nitrogen flushing during packaging provide a significant advantage in maintaining long-term chemical stability.
Cross-Border Procurement Strategy for Essential Oils
What are the primary risks when importing Dill Seed Oil internationally?
The biggest risk is adulteration with synthetic carvone or cheaper limonene-rich oils. To mitigate this, always request a pre-shipment sample and use third-party inspection services like SGS or Intertek. Another risk involves MSDS (Material Safety Data Sheet) non-compliance, which can lead to customs seizures if the oil is classified as a flammable liquid (Class 3 hazardous good).

What shipping precautions are necessary for liquid botanical extracts?
Ensure the supplier uses UN-approved packaging for hazardous materials to prevent leakage. For international transit, Sea Freight is most cost-effective for large volumes, but ensure the containers are kept away from heat sources (Under Deck). For smaller urgent batches, Air Freight requires a DGM (Dangerous Goods Management) report to be accepted by airlines.
